Recreates a specific month in country music history -
Jun 12, 2003
Buddy Jewell performs his first official tour date with his own band, opening for Trace Adkins at the Marina Civic Center in Panama City, Florida
Jun 12, 2003
Radio & Records reports Sony Music has dropped a bevy of artists: BlackHawk, Mark Chesnutt, Tammy Cochran, Clint Daniels, Billy Gilman, Cledus T. Judd, Little Big Town, Brad Martin and Pam Tillis
Jun 12, 2003
The Dixie Chicks postpone a show at Toronto's Air Canada Centre, citing the outbreak of the mysterious SARS virus
Jun 12, 2003
The Songwriters Hall of Fame presents the Johnny Mercer Award to "Wichita Lineman" composer Jimmy Webb during ceremonies at New York's Marriott Marquis Hotel. Among new inductees are Little Richard and Queen
Jun 13, 2003
Jo Dee Messina performs for American soldiers at the Fort Leonard Wood Army Base outside of Waynesville, Missouri
Jun 13, 2003
"Hollywood Homicide," starring Harrison Ford and Josh Hartnett, opens to general audiences around the country. Dwight Yoakam plays a villain, while Gladys Knight portrays the mother of a rapper, and Smokey Robinson a taxi driver
Jun 13, 2003
"Sweet Home Alabama" co-writer Gary Rossington returns to the stage with Lynyrd Skynyrd in Karlsruhe, Germany, four months after having quintuple bypass surgery
Jun 14, 2003
Toby Keith and Willie Nelson team up at #1 on the Billboard country singles chart with "Beer For My Horses"
Jun 14, 2003
Josh Turner marries Jennifer Ford in northern Georgia
Jun 14, 2003
LeAnn Rimes and Shania Twain are ranked among the sexiest women in the U.S. in the NBC-TV special, "Maxim's Hot 100"
